William "Willie" Nathaniel Lamb was born in 1922 in Long Mott, Texas, USA, the child of Isaac Nathaniel Thannie Lamb And Minnie Mae Bone. In 1930, William "Willie" Nathaniel Lamb resided in Precinct 5, Calhoun, Texas. In 1935, William "Willie" Nathaniel Lamb resided in Calhoun, Texas. William "Willie" Nathaniel Lamb married Violet Esther Gloyd. William "Willie" Nathaniel Lamb passed away in 1975 in Victoria, Victoria County, Texas, USA.
